For many women, the word polarity evokes discomfort, resistance, or confusion. Often for good reason.
Much of what is taught as polarity collapses something subtle and multidimensional into rigid roles, gendered behaviors, and power dynamics that feel limiting, outdated, or wounding. From this lens, polarity can feel unsafe, regressive, or constricting.
This workshop is an invitation to step out of that confusion.
To understand polarity beyond domination and submission.
Beyond “masculine vs feminine” as inherited social scripts.
Here, polarity is explored as an energetic phenomenon that operates simultaneously across multiple domains:
biological, psychological, emotional, and spiritual;
superficial and deep;
dense and subtle.
Polarity does not disappear as we grow.
What changes is how it is lived.
What we’ll explore…
How polarity, when lived in its densest expressions, may be sexually enlivening yet fail to serve the heart, the nervous system, or deeper spiritual capacities for intimacy
The cost of trying to make our partners more like us
Why eliminating difference kills desire, and why pathologizing difference does the same
How polarity can exist without hierarchy, coercion, or self-abandonment
What becomes possible when difference is met with curiosity rather than correction
Rather than treating tension as a problem to be solved, we will approach it as a living current, one that can be opened, tended, and trusted.
